User-specific customization based on characteristics of user-interaction
First Claim
1. A computer-implemented method comprising:
- receiving an input signal corresponding to a touch interaction on a touch-based interface;
determining a geographic location of the touch-based interface at a time corresponding to the touch interaction;
determining, based at least in part on the input signal, one or more characteristics of the touch interaction, wherein the one or more characteristics of the touch interaction comprise at least one behavioral characteristic of the touch interaction;
determining that the one or more characteristics of the touch interaction match to a plurality of potential user-profiles from a set of user-profiles;
in response to determining that the one or more characteristics of the touch interaction match to the plurality of potential user-profiles;
(a) comparing the determined geographic location to location information indicated by the plurality of potential user-profiles, and(b) based at least on the comparison, selecting a particular user-profile from among the plurality of potential user-profiles; and
initiating at least one action based on one or more of the following factors;
(i) the particular user-profile, (ii) the touch interaction, and (iii) the determined geographic location.
11 Assignments
0 Petitions
Accused Products
Abstract
The disclosed methods, devices, and systems may enable the user of an input device to be identified based on characteristics of the user'"'"'s input. In one aspect, an example computer-implemented method may involve: (i) receiving an input signal corresponding to a touch interaction on a touch-based interface; (ii) determining, based at least in part on the input signal, one or more characteristics of the touch interaction, where the one or more characteristics of the touch interaction include at least one behavioral characteristic of the touch interaction; (iii) using the one or more characteristics of the touch interaction as a basis for determining a user-profile; and (iv) initiating at least one action based on the determined user-profile.
-
Citations
51 Claims
-
1. A computer-implemented method comprising:
-
receiving an input signal corresponding to a touch interaction on a touch-based interface; determining a geographic location of the touch-based interface at a time corresponding to the touch interaction; determining, based at least in part on the input signal, one or more characteristics of the touch interaction, wherein the one or more characteristics of the touch interaction comprise at least one behavioral characteristic of the touch interaction; determining that the one or more characteristics of the touch interaction match to a plurality of potential user-profiles from a set of user-profiles; in response to determining that the one or more characteristics of the touch interaction match to the plurality of potential user-profiles; (a) comparing the determined geographic location to location information indicated by the plurality of potential user-profiles, and (b) based at least on the comparison, selecting a particular user-profile from among the plurality of potential user-profiles; and initiating at least one action based on one or more of the following factors;
(i) the particular user-profile, (ii) the touch interaction, and (iii) the determined geographic location.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10, 11, 12, 13, 14, 15, 16, 17, 18, 19, 20, 21, 22, 23, 24, 25, 26, 27, 28, 29, 30, 31, 32, 33, 34)
-
-
35. A system comprising:
-
a non-transitory computer-readable medium; and program instructions stored on the non-transitory computer-readable medium and executable by at least one processor to; receive an input signal corresponding to a touch interaction on a touch-based interface; determine a geographic location of the touch-based interface at a time corresponding to the touch interaction; determine, based on the input signal, one or more characteristics of the touch interaction, wherein the one or more characteristics of the touch interaction comprise at least one behavioral characteristic of the touch interaction; determine that the one or more characteristics of the touch interaction match to a plurality of potential user-profiles from a set of user-profiles; in response to determining that the one or more characteristics of the touch interaction match to the plurality of potential user-profiles; (a) compare the determined geographic location to location information indicated by the plurality of potential user-profiles, and (b) based at least on the comparison, select a particular user-profile from among the plurality of potential user-profiles; and initiate at least one action based on one or more of the following factors;
(i) the particular user-profile, (ii) the touch interaction, and (iii) the determined geographic location. - View Dependent Claims (36, 37, 38, 39, 40, 41, 42, 43, 44, 45, 46, 47, 48, 49, 50, 51)
-
Specification